The Health and Medical Education Department, J&K had forwarded the indent for making recruitment to the 1444 posts.

J&K Services Selection Board (JKSSB) vide advertisement Notification No. 02 of 2021 dated 26-03-2021, issued advertisement for 2311 Divisional/District cadre posts relating to various departments for which JKSSB conducted Computer Based Written Test (CBT) examination for 1202 posts of Health and Medical Education Department.

JKSSB vide Notice no SSB/COE/02/2021/5666-73 dated 17-08-2021, notified procedure for compilation of examination scores for multi session/slot papers (Normalization procedure based on PERCENTILE SCORE).

JKSSB notified result/ score sheet based on the performance of candidates in the Computer Based Written Test (CBT) examination held from 17.08.2021 to 25.08.2021, for different posts of Health and Medical Education Department.

The JKSSB later notified domain wise list of candidates falling in the consideration zone on the basis of final score/merit in the CBT Examination. Subsequently, candidates falling under consideration zone were called for Counselling-cum Document verification.

“In order to fill up all the advertised vacancies, all such candidates who are figuring in the consideration for various posts of Health and Medical Education Department, are hereby informed to indicate order of preference for various posts / items through the link provided on the official website of the Board www.jkssb.nic.in” a circular by JKSSB stated.

Candidates, who fail to indicate preference fully or partially, will be deemed to have agreed to any allocation of Cadres, in respect of such candidates, as shall be made by the JKSSB.
